Maebashi Station is a railway station operated by JR East and is located in Maebashi city, the capital of Gunma prefecture. The station offers souvenir stores, convenience stores, a bakery, MacDonald’s, a ticket gate and a ticket booth. The station services the Ryomo line. The station also has two exits: the north and the south exit. The north exit leads you to the bus stops which transport you towards Maebashi’s tourist attractions such as Shikishima Park.
